Cobra 18WXSTII IRF520 MOSFET Mod.

Post by fsjonsey »

I was able to successfully install an IRF520 MoSFET final in a Cobra 18WXSTII+. These are great radios to install in cars and pickup trucks, where space is at a premium, because they fit perfectly in a single DIN radio slot. A modified 18WXST will Dead key at around 10 watts, swinging to 30.
Parts needed:
One IRF520 MosFET
One EKL EN-1230 Companion Part, either the official version or a Home made equivalent.
Silicone heat sink grease.

Remove R110, R83, The Slug from coil L17, and Q25, the 2SC2078 final.

Install the EKL EN-1230 companion part at R110, with the positive leg facing the rear of the radio.
Install the IRF520 Mosfet at Q25. Make sure to reinstall the stock insulator and apply a small amount of silicone thermal grease to each side.
Turn Pot VR2 fully counterclockwise to achieve full modulation.
Spread coil L16 slightly to increase dead key.
That's it. You're radio should dead key close to ten watts and swing close to 30.
I left the radio keyed for over an hour connected to a dummy load, with a modulation tone applied to the Mic input, and the IRF520 remained cool to the touch.
